package com.github.javaparser.ast.type;
import com.github.javaparser.Range;
import com.github.javaparser.ast.nodeTypes.NodeWithAnnotations;
import com.github.javaparser.ast.visitor.GenericVisitor;
import com.github.javaparser.ast.visitor.VoidVisitor;
import static com.github.javaparser.utils.Utils.ensureNotNull;
import java.util.HashMap;
/**
* @author Julio Vilmar Gesser
*/
public final class PrimitiveType extends Type<PrimitiveType> implements NodeWithAnnotations<PrimitiveType> {
public static final PrimitiveType BYTE_TYPE = new PrimitiveType(Primitive.Byte);
public static final PrimitiveType SHORT_TYPE = new PrimitiveType(Primitive.Short);
public static final PrimitiveType INT_TYPE = new PrimitiveType(Primitive.Int);
public static final PrimitiveType LONG_TYPE = new PrimitiveType(Primitive.Long);
public static final PrimitiveType FLOAT_TYPE = new PrimitiveType(Primitive.Float);
public static final PrimitiveType DOUBLE_TYPE = new PrimitiveType(Primitive.Double);
public static final PrimitiveType BOOLEAN_TYPE = new PrimitiveType(Primitive.Boolean);
public static final PrimitiveType CHAR_TYPE = new PrimitiveType(Primitive.Char);
public enum Primitive {
Boolean ("Boolean"),
Char ("Character"),
Byte ("Byte"),
Short ("Short"),
Int ("Integer"),
Long ("Long"),
Float ("Float"),
Double ("Double");
final String nameOfBoxedType;
public ClassOrInterfaceType toBoxedType() {
return new ClassOrInterfaceType(nameOfBoxedType);
}
Primitive(String nameOfBoxedType) {
this.nameOfBoxedType = nameOfBoxedType;
}
}
static final HashMap<String, Primitive> unboxMap = new HashMap<>();
static {
for(Primitive unboxedType : Primitive.values()) {
unboxMap.put(unboxedType.nameOfBoxedType, unboxedType);
}
}
private Primitive type;
public PrimitiveType() {
}
public PrimitiveType(final Primitive type) {
this.type = type;
}
public PrimitiveType(Range range, final Primitive type) {
super(range);
setType(type);
}
@Override public <R, A> R accept(final GenericVisitor<R, A> v, final A arg) {
return v.visit(this, arg);
}
@Override public <A> void accept(final VoidVisitor<A> v, final A arg) {
v.visit(this, arg);
}
public Primitive getType() {
return type;
}
public ClassOrInterfaceType toBoxedType() {
return type.toBoxedType();
}
public PrimitiveType setType(final Primitive type) {
this.type = type;
return this;
}
}
